echarts數(shù)據(jù)可視化 請教如何樣讓ECharts從后臺獲取數(shù)據(jù)并展示?
請教如何樣讓ECharts從后臺獲取數(shù)據(jù)并展示?調(diào)用后臺接口,AJAX獲取數(shù)據(jù)函數(shù)getspslztslbh(city,date){$。Ajax({URL:CTX“/index)/spscztGrou
請教如何樣讓ECharts從后臺獲取數(shù)據(jù)并展示?
調(diào)用后臺接口,AJAX獲取數(shù)據(jù)函數(shù)getspslztslbh(city,date){$。Ajax({URL:CTX“/index)/spscztGroup.do文件“,類型:”post“,數(shù)據(jù):{”city“:city,”date“:date},數(shù)據(jù)類型:”JSON“,成功:函數(shù)(數(shù)據(jù)){獲取數(shù)據(jù),重置選項}myChartz.set選項({xAxis:{數(shù)據(jù):數(shù)據(jù)列表2},yAxis:[{min:mind,max:Does maxd前后返回數(shù)據(jù)的格式,interval:ava1},{Min:mind3,Max:maxd3,interval:ava2},}
必須容納前端嗎?
作為一個開發(fā)了前端和后端的開發(fā)人員,讓我給你一個答案。
這不是住宿問題。我認(rèn)為前端的要求是非常合理的。它負(fù)責(zé)UI交互的酷度。它不需要關(guān)心特定的業(yè)務(wù)邏輯,也不應(yīng)該關(guān)心數(shù)據(jù)的格式和內(nèi)容。數(shù)據(jù)處理不是前端的強(qiáng)項,性能也不好。提供數(shù)據(jù)和處理數(shù)據(jù)是后端任務(wù)。
在閱讀了您的描述之后,我認(rèn)為您的整個軟件框架設(shè)計中缺少了一個中間層。在我之前參與的項目中,它被稱為數(shù)據(jù)服務(wù)層。它的作用是將后端提供的數(shù)據(jù)處理為通用格式,以便前端可以毫不費力地讀取數(shù)據(jù)。這樣做的好處是顯而易見的。即使后端的數(shù)據(jù)源發(fā)生了變化,也可以在數(shù)據(jù)服務(wù)層進(jìn)行調(diào)整,前端不需要任何變化。
總之,前后矛盾是一個永恒的話題。我們只能有不同的意見。
希望我的回答能對您有所幫助,謝謝。